This hotel enjoys a location near the leafiest and largest of London's parks. Situated on an unusually quiet residential street opposite Hyde Park, the Mornington hotel offers a broad range of quality family rooms within a Victorian period property built in 1860. Incredibly elegant, the accommodation is wonderfully spacious allowing for plenty of room for family fun. The hotel is now even more appealing too, having just undergone a complete refurbishment! Architects have cleverly designed a new look for the hotel to enhance its traditional features while bringing its wonderful accommodation further into the 21st Century!
